Output 1720cb96087b5cbfa1e390b0754cffc651d8661de10a38b9696dc1199ed5df7a:0

value
56207700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 300dbae9c24d7c2d11191a9c6496a26237046f8a OP_EQUAL
address
3656ojjyBsF4W1EhGkBnrjVbPK3qcVZEx9
transaction
1720cb96087b5cbfa1e390b0754cffc651d8661de10a38b9696dc1199ed5df7a
confirmations
299524
spent
true